AB - <jats:sec> <jats:title>Background</jats:title> <jats:p>Traumatic brain injury (TBI) can result in prolonged post-concussive syndrome and chronic hypoxic-ischemic brain injury (HIBI) sequelae remains therapeutically challenging with the persistence of significant neurological and cognitive impairments. While conventional treatments often provide limited relief, emerging research explores alternative therapeutic interventions, including psychedelic compounds combined with therapeutic interventions.</jats:p> </jats:sec> <jats:sec> <jats:title>Objectives</jats:title> <jats:p>This naturalistic case series examines clinical observations following an integrative, participant-directed iboga-containing microdosing protocol paired with Accelerated Experiential Dynamic Psychotherapy (AEDP) in three individuals with persistent neurologic symptoms after traumatic brain injury (TBI) or hypoxic-ischemic brain injury.</jats:p> </jats:sec> <jats:sec> <jats:title>Methods</jats:title> <jats:p>Three participants completed a 6 week protocol using Tabernanthe iboga root bark biomass (participant-directed titration 0.1–1.0 g/day, 4 days-on/3 days-off). Quantitative qNMR/HPLC analysis (University of Cape Town) demonstrated approximately 3.845% ibogaine content by mass, yielding estimated ibogaine-equivalent exposure of 3.8–38.5 mg/day. All administration utilized whole root bark biomass only.
